In Topic: SSPB fires out of trigger
15 July 2011 - 09:07 PM
Mineral spirits == lacquer thinner == total destruction to almost all thermoplastics
Maybe you meant mineral oil.
Nope, I mean mineral spirits. I know what I have, I used the same stuff to thin enamel paint. Mineral Oil doesn't smell terrible and dry out your hands.
It's not like I immersed the internals in it.
I dunked the internals in warm soapy water, pumped it up, fired the valve a few times, no dice.
So I poured a small amount, less than a tablespoon's worth, of mineral spirits down the barrel and repeatedly fired the tank. After about 15 minutes it was firing perfectly.
I didn't let the stuff sit in the gun so all it did was remove whatever grime was messing with the piston.
The gun still works and it's been a week.
